New Delhi: India logged 113 new corona virus The infections, while active cases rose to 1,817, according to the Union health ministry’s data updated on Sunday. According to the data updated at 8 am, the death toll is 5,30,745.
The number of Covid cases stood at 4.46 crore (4,46,83,363).

The daily positivity was recorded at 0.09 per cent while the weekly positivity was pegged at 0.08 per cent.
Active cases now comprise 0.01 per cent of total infections, while National The ministry said that the recovery rate from Kovid-19 has increased to 98.81 percent.

The number of people who have recovered from the disease increased to 4,41,50,801, while the fatality rate was recorded at 1.19 percent.
According to the website of the ministry, 220.57 crore doses of Kovid vaccine have been given so far in the country under the nationwide vaccination campaign.
India’s COVID-19 tally had crossed 20 lakh on August 7, 2020, 30 lakh on August 23, 40 lakh on September 5 and 50 lakh on September 16.
The country crossed the grim milestone of four crore on January 25 last year
